There has been ongoing debate regarding whether professionals such as medical practitioners and engineers should gain experience domestically or work overseas. Both options offer distinct advantages that warrant careful consideration. Personally, I believe professionals should have the autonomy to pursue their preferred career path, and I will elaborate on my reasoning in this essay.

On one hand, after years of specialized education, acquiring practical experience is essential for career advancement, as theoretical knowledge alone is insufficient for securing high-paying positions. Many skilled professionals, including engineers, choose to work internationally due to the significant benefits offered by global corporations, such as competitive salaries and comprehensive employment packages. For instance, engineers from developing nations often earn substantially more when employed by multinational companies in developed countries compared to what they would receive in their home countries.

Conversely, working domestically also presents considerable advantages. Most notably, local professionals avoid the cultural and linguistic barriers that often challenge expatriates, allowing them to remain close to family and friends, which contributes to greater life satisfaction. Studies and news reports consistently indicate that individuals working near their communities tend to experience higher levels of happiness than those in distant, unfamiliar environments. Furthermore, many governments implement policies to incentivize domestic employment, such as offering benefits to local professionals, in an effort to curb brain drain and foster a more supportive work environment for homegrown talent.
